Fertility Rights for England's Lesbians Commence
 
 

"On Monday 6th April the Human Fertilisation and Embryology Act comes into force, granting lesbians equal access to fertility treatment on the NHS. Lesbian women can receive IVF or assisted conception treatments without any involvement from the sperm donor. Furthermore, the biological mother and her partner can have both their names on the birth certificate, enshrining in law for the first time the concept of the two-mother family." [LGBT Labour]
